Plsql tutorial for beginners by manish sharma rebellionrider. Plsql is an extension of structured query language sql that is used in oracle. Plsql interview questions you are developing a plsql block designed for bulk data operations. Exampletable having fields like columna, columnb, columnc, columnd,columnn and all have the same datatype.
According to research, oracle pl sql has a market share of about 2. Bulk collect and forall are tow main key of bulk binding. Top 50 oracle pl sql interview questions with answers and. This oracle pl sql tutorial teaches you the basics of database programming in plsql with appropriate plsql tutorials with coding. Some common differences between sql and plsql are as shown below. This playlist will consist all the plsql tutorial for beginners which will help you in learning plsql language also in getting good marks in your oracle plsql exam certification. This article will discuss the topmost plsql interview question and answers. Structures include, ddl and dml based queries and commands, includes procedures, functions, etc. Plsql can also directly be called from the commandline sqlplus interface. I have it running and i would like to get started with plsql, its query language. Go through this plsql tutorial to learn what is plsql. Feb 11, 2017 here i have covered he basic concepts and basic level of interview questions of oracle pl sql. About the tutorial plsql tutorial plsql is a combination of sql along with the procedural features of programming languages. Since its induction in the 11g release, caching of result sets has emerged out as one of the most efficient performance tip in modern database applications.
Questions and answers top manual testing interview questions and answers. By using execute immediate clause, plsql calls can be determined at runtime. Top plsql interview question and answers for 2020 intellipaat. Ppllssqqll iinntteerrvviieeww qquueessttiioonnss dear readers, these plsql interview questions have been designed specially to get you acquainted with the nature of questions you may encounter during your interview for the subject of plsql. Plsql interview questions and answers for practice part 2. This playlist will consist all the pl sql tutorial for beginners which will help you in learning pl sql language also in getting good marks in your oracle pl sql exam certification. Languagesql is basically a procedural extension of oracle sql. Package body contains actual procedures and local declaration of the procedures and cursor declarations. After clicking the below download oracle plsql interview questions button you must have to stay for a couple of. Collections and records plsql tutorial oracle for beginners. Robert freeman, mary gable, roger jones, brian peasland, and rob roselius. A function is same as a procedure except that it returns a value. You can use the subtypes in your plsql program to make the data types compatible with data types in other programs while embedding the plsql code in another program, such as a java program.
List of plsql interview questions with answers that can help you. This oraclesql tutorial provides a detailed introduction to the sql query language and the. Oracle certifications are valid credential recognized by industry that can help one to succeed in their it career. Using sql, we can do many things, for example we can execute queries. If youre a developer or a database administrator looking for an easy way to master pl sql programming language, these plsql tutorial series are for you. In this tutorial, we will learn introduction to oracle plsql, what is plsql, architecture, advantage and use for plsql. These are most common plsql interview questions with answers to crack interviews. Top 60 oracle plsql interview questions and answers. Plsql code blocks are followed by a slash in the first position of the following line. This pl sql online programming ebook explains some important aspect of pl sql language like block structure, data types, packages, triggers, exception handling, etc. The having clause is used like search condition for a group or an aggregate function used in an select statement. If youre looking for oracle pl sql interview questions for experienced or freshers, you are in the right place. Download free oracle plsql job interview questions answers pdf.
What are the best sites to learn oracle sql and plsql. They can be used to hold values for use in later queries or calculations. Top 50 oracle pl sql interview questions with answers and basic level of plsql. Oracle is the worlds largest enterprise software company and to get the oracle cert. This causes the code block statements to be executed. Plsql can be used in both client side application development tools and in oracle server database. This website uses cookies to improve your experience while you navigate through the website. It was developed by oracle corporation in the early 90s to enhance the capabilities of sql. Common plsql interview questions and answers for practice. Before a pl sql program can be executed, it must be compiled. Collections and records a pl sql collection is an ordered group of elements like lists, arrays, and other datatypes. Oracle database executes it automatically when certain conditions are satisfied. This is the part2 of plsql interview questions and answers for practice. Apart from oracle, plsql is available in timesten inmemory database and ibm db2.
Oracle plsql is a procedural language that has both interactive sql and. Each element of the collection has a unique index that determines its position. Before a plsql program can be executed, it must be compiled. Is it possible that we can make a query to search the data umair tariq hello,i need some info, that is it possible to find or make query,that if we know the data stored in a table but dont know the field name in which the required data is stored. Each tutorial is designed to make your concept clear and help you with interview. Shows how pl sql supports the sql commands, functions, and operators for. Oracle database plsql language reference oracle database plsql language reference. Plsql delete plsql tutorial oracle for beginners pl. Has a dash as a continuation character if the command is longer than one line. Here are a few plsql questions that can help to crack an interview.
How to check errors from plsql package not by log file not. The plsql in operator is used to compare a term of a condition with a list of fixed values. Plsql tutorial for beginners and programmers learn plsql with easy, simple and step by step tutorial covering notes and examples for computer science students on important concepts like variables, constants, control statements, procedure, functions, cursor, exceptions, triggers etc. The pl sql compiler resolves references to oracle objects by looking up their definitions in the data dictionary. Plsql i about the tutorial plsql is a combination of sql along with the procedural features of programming languages. Plsql tutorial master plsql programming quickly and easily. For example, the data type number has a subtype called integer. Plsql s general syntax is based on that of ada and pascal programming language.
Plsql having plsql tutorial oracle for beginners pl. Plsql helps the user to develop complex database applications using control structures, procedures, functions, modules, etc. Plsql procedural languagesql is basically a procedural extension of oracle sql. Plsql is one of three key programming languages embedded in the oracle database, along with sql itself and java. Oracle uses a plsql engine to processes the plsql statements. These plsql tutorial series contain information that every developer and even database administrator should know to use pl sql in their daily tasks efficiently.
Here i have covered he basic concepts and basic level of interview questions of oracle plsql. If youre looking for oracle pl sql interview questions for experienced or freshers, you are. Plsql is a combination of sql along with the procedural features of programming languages. The only plsql code block keyword that is followed by a semicolon is the end keyword. Package specification contains declarations that are global to the packages and local to the schema. Executing the plsql program executing a plsql program sql start c. Advanced application developers guide 11g release 1. Now i want some advance concepts in plsql like opackages,functions,procedure,subqueries etc for my development. Advanced application developers guide 11g release 1 11. They are required to process each row individually for queries which return multiple rows. Dynamic sql can be used for executing dynamic plsql block.
Plsql naming conventions scope and visibility of plsql identifiers variable assignment assigning boolean values assigning a sql query result to a plsql variable plsql expressions and comparisons logical operators boolean expressions case expressions handling null values in comparisons and conditional statements builtin functions 3 plsql. This plsql programming course is designed for beginners. This is a list of top plsql interview questions and answers compiled by industry experts working in the plsql domain. Direct call can also be made from external programming language calls to database. Oracle sql interview questions rename is a permanent name given to a table or column whereas alias is a temporary name given to a table or column which do not exist once the sql statement is executed. It substitutes automatically your own messages for standard oracle error. Pl sql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database learn oracle plsql in 7 days. If expression1 is not null, then nvl2 returns expression2. Result caching is a new feature introduced in oracle 11g. Pl sql is a procedural language which has interactive sql, as well as. Discuss each question in detail for better understanding and indepth knowledge of plsql. So, you still have the opportunity to move ahead in your career in oracle pl sql development. When attemping to store table data for multiple rows in a plsql variable, which one of the following choices identifies the mechanism best suited for this task choose one.
Package body contains actual procedures and local declaration of. Oracle database plsql users guide and reference 10g release 2 10. Oracle database advanced application developers guide 11g release 1 11. Oracle10g advanced plsql programming oracle 10g advanced plsql programming contributing authors. As per my experience good interviewers hardly plan to ask any particular question. Frequently asked plsql interview questions with detailed answers and examples. Bulk binding is very useful in performance tunning scenarios. In this series i will cover all the major topics of pl sql. Oracle pl sql is an extension of sql language, designed for seamless processing of sql statements enhancing the security, portability, and robustness of the database. Practical solutions connor mcdonald, with chaim katz, christopher beck, joel r. Ppllssqqll qquuiicckk gguuiiddee the plsql programming language was developed by oracle corporation in the late 1980s as procedural extension language for sql and the oracle relational database. Out of these cookies,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website.
Plsql 529 plsql interview questions and 2286 answers by expert. This article will discuss the topmost plsql interview questions and answers. Get invaluable interview and career tips delivered directly to your inbox. Cursors are required to process rows individually for queries returning multiple rows. This oraclesql tutorial provides a detailed introduction to the sql query language and the oracle relational database management system. Top 60 oracle plsql interview questions and answers updated. Any sites, pdfs, tutorials for a plsql beginner will be very helpful. Your contribution will go a long way in helping us. Where would an oracle newbie start from, especially concerning the selection of database 11g, 10g, 9i, e. The plsql compiler resolves references to oracle objects by looking up their definitions. Jan 20, 2018 this feature is not available right now.
In example select from course where price in 10,20. Collections and records a plsql collection is an ordered group of elements like lists, arrays, and other datatypes. From these interview questions, you will understand what is the importance of plsql. Plsql is a completely portable, highperformance transactionprocessing language. Plsql tables are scalar arrays that can be referenced by a binary integer.
Get your news alert set up today, once you confirm your email subscription, you will be able to download job inteview questions ebook. Plsql functions in this chapter, we will discuss the functions in plsql. Pl sql features for oracle database 11 g release 2 xxix pl sql features for oracle database 11 g release 1 xxxi 1 overview of pl sql advantages of pl sql. For enhanced security, portability and robustness of databases, the oracle developers prefer plsql than sql.
360 633 502 507 863 1405 590 325 1481 1515 231 1198 1345 348 930 1062 319 1165 1144 1565 1466 1323 1225 1170 588 32 544 1212 737 1355 446 1056 155 854 428 889 346 187 909